• Dynamic market conditions with high fragmentation on both supply and demand side.
• Very short Product Life and Time to Market.• High product lead times- ~ 3 months• Lower margins and fierce competition• Globally dispersed operations• Too many channels to manage• Lot traceability issues
Fabless Semiconductor Features & Challenges
Page 13© 2009 USJade Corp – Proprietary and Confidential
• Inadequate and delayed information in ERP systems• Web of sundry systems and reports outside ERP
• Wide range of vendor communication (reporting) needs.
• Various, dispersed communication channels
• Poor visibility of lots in ERP system
• lower inventory accuracy
• delayed transaction processing
• Poor supply-chain planning
• Frequent lost sales opportunities and/or inventory write-offs.
Fabless Semiconductor Features & Challenges (cont.)
Page 14© 2009 USJade Corp – Proprietary and Confidential
• Inadequate controls on OSP charges and vendor payments• Complex cost accounting
• Different OSP charges for different vendors • Operation Yield Costing and WIP Accounting• Inadequate variance analysis tools
• Complex inventory reserve requirements • Complex auditing and compliance requirements
Fabless Semiconductor Features & Challenges (cont.)

• Separate systems for Operations and Financials
• Separate product structures used for operations and standard costing
• Redundancies and data-consistency issues
• High job close variances
• Manufacturing variances across stages were hard to identify
• Poor lot traceability across vendors
• Inadequate support for dynamic changes to job (e.g. vendor
selection)
• Splits, Merges and lot updates not/poorly supported
• Additional lot information maintenance/propagation not supported
SST’s Challenges (cont.)
Page 18© 2009 USJade Corp – Proprietary and Confidential
• Additional lot information maintenance/propagation not supported
• High discrepancy between vendor and system data. High PI error rates
• Lot Genealogy and transactions were hard to trace
• Rework was paid using expense POs- no traceability to lot/job
• AP accrual discrepancies were very high. Reconciliation of liabilities would span across years
• Job close process was a big issue as completed jobs were hard to identify due to leftover quantities in one of the operations
• Material Weakness identified in Inventory Management area by PWC
• Mainly related to PI, Reserves and standard Costing
• Employee morale was low due to system issues
SST’s Challenges (cont.)

• Coupled with B2B, OSP automation, Part number changes, conversion and changes to other systems
• Manufacturing flow converted from 2 stage to 5 (+) stages
• Standardized product structure and part numbers
• WIP routings converted to Network routings
• Created BOMs for new product structure
• Operation Yields entered to enable yield costing and accounting
• New Sub-inventories created to allow for additional stages
• New variance/valuation accounts created for granularity
• Reports created for users to verify items/ BOMs/ Routings load
• Costs rolled up and updated for new items
OSFM Implementation Project Overview
Page 22© 2009 USJade Corp – Proprietary and Confidential
• Old and New product cost reports.
• Dynamic data conversion (lot level): • All lots in INV and WIP converted to new parts/stages.
• Child lots created with vendor support wherever needed.
• Reports created to compare before and after lot qty/values.
• Lot attributes added to lots/jobs.
• OSFM interfaces used to process vendor reported manufacturing events (part of B2B solution)
• OSP automations
• Implemented USJade OSP verification report to trace OSP from OSFM move transaction to AP invoice
OSFM Implementation Project Overview (cont.)

• WIP lot movements mapped and integrated with Purchasing, WIP costing and AP in a closed loop system
• Automatic PO Release functionality• Automatic receiving on OSP charges in the job based on
completion of operation• Changes in lot due to split, merge or other WIP lot transaction
are automatically propagated to purchasing.• Reports to identify discrepancies in OSP activities.• Enhanced vendor payment process and automated AP Invoice
matching• High productivity improvements in purchasing and AP
OSP Integrations
